Web24. okt 2024 · In an X-ray, cavities are seen as dark areas in a tooth. Cavities start at the outside layer covering the tooth, called the Enamel, which has the lightest color in an X-ray. Cavities will then advance to the layer under enamel, called the Dentin, which is softer and has a darker color than enamel in an X-ray. Web14. jan 2024 · There are especially good for visualizing cavities between teeth. They are not good for visualizing cavities on smooth surfaces of teeth, such as the chewing surface or the front surfaces. This is why a clinical examination by a dentist with x rays is the best way to examine a mouth for cavities.
